Transaction

aa69acbdd00f7ef4295beb3f1d5cea3eecd7ee497429b4716c97e9abba1b63c0

Summary

In Block312218
TimeMon, 14 Aug 2023 13:44:45 UTC
Total Input535.98209636 Nebula
Total Output590.98209636 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
654770 Confirmations590.98209636 Nebula
Raw Transaction